/*
Theme Name: Japanese Parts and Performance
Theme URI: http://www.japaneseperformance.com.au
Description: JPP Child Theme for U-Design
Author: Matt
Author URI: http://www.m2media.com.au
Template: u-design
Version: 1.0.0
*/
@import url("../u-design/style.css");

/**** BEGIN ADDING YOUR CUSTOM CSS CODE BELOW: ****/

a	{color:#999}
body	{color:#FFF}
h1, h2, h3, h4, h5, h6	{color:#FFF; text-transform:uppercase}
#wrapper-1	{background:url(images/body-bg.jpg) top no-repeat #000}
#top-wrapper	{background:none}
#logo	{top:20px}

/* Main Menu */

#main-menu	{margin-bottom:5px; height:50px}
#navigation-menu	{right:0; height:50px; width:960px; background:url(images/bg-trans-black.png)}
#navigation-menu ul.sf-menu	{margin-left:20px}
#navigation-menu ul.sf-menu > li > a { padding:0 10px 0 0 !important}
#navigation-menu ul.sf-menu > li > a > span	{color:#FFF; text-transform:uppercase; font-size:16px; padding:13px 0 13px 10px}
#navigation-menu ul.sf-menu > li.current-menu-item > a > span, #navigation-menu ul.sf-menu > li.current_page_item > a > span	{color:#C00}

.sf-menu li:hover ul, .sf-menu li.sfHover ul	{top:50px; background-image:none; background-color:#333333}
.sf-menu li li	{background:#333333}
.sf-menu a:hover	{color:#ccc}
.sf-menu a, .sf-menu a:visited	{color: #FFF}

/* End Main Menu */

#home-page-content	{background:none}
#home-page-content #content-container	{padding:5px 0}
#main-content	{background:#000}
#content-container .cont_col_1	{padding:0}
#before-content	{background:none; padding:5px 0 22px}
#before-content .custom-formatting, #before-content .substitute_widget_class, #before-content .textwidget	{padding:0 !important}
#before-content	.cont_col_1	{margin-bottom:20px}
#shoponline	{margin-bottom:5px}
.no_title_section #page-content	{background:url(images/content-bg.png) center repeat-y; margin-bottom:20px}

/* Home Boxes */

#home-boxes a.box	{margin-right:6px; float:left}
#home-boxes a.box-last {margin-right:0px; float:left}

/* Featured Products 

.widget_featured_products li	{float:left; width:20% !important; padding:0 !important}
.widget_featured_products li img	{margin-left:0 !important; width:100% !important; padding:10px !important}*/
#after-cont-row-1 .textwidget	{padding:0}
#featured-products .woocommerce ul.products li.product, {margin:0 3.8% 0 0}
#featured-products .woocommerce ul.products li a img, #featured-products .woocommerce-page ul.products li a img	{box-shadow:none}

#featured-products .woocommerce ul.products li, #featured-products .woocommerce-page ul.products li	{width:48%}

#featured-products .woocommerce ul.products li.last, #featured-products .woocommerce-page ul.products li.last	{margin:0}

#featured-products ul.products h3	{font-size:14px !important; font-weight:normal}

/* END FEATURED PRODUCTS */

#after-cont-row-2	.column-content-wrapper	{padding:20px}

/* FOOTER */
#bottom	{ color:#999999}
#bottom a	{color:#999999}
#bottom-bg	{background:#242424;}

h3.bottom-col-title	{color: #FFF; font-size:1.2em !important}

#footer-bg	{background:#3a3a3a}
#footer_text	{margin:14px 20px 12px}
#bottom .widget_recent_entries li, #bottom .widget_categories li, #bottom .widget_pages li, #bottom .widget_subpages li, #bottom .widget_archive li, #bottom .widget_links li, #bottom .widget_rss li, #bottom .widget_meta li, #bottom .loginform li, #bottom .widget_nav_menu li	{background:none}

#bottom .widget_recent_entries li a, #bottom .widget_categories li a, #bottom .widget_pages li a, #bottom .widget_subpages li a, #bottom .widget_archive li a, #bottom .widget_links li a, #bottom .widget_rss li a, #bottom .widget_meta li a, #bottom .loginform li a, #bottom .widget_nav_menu li a	{padding:0; background:none}

/* Top Cart */

#search	{margin:25px 0 0}
.social-media-area	{margin-top:10px; text-align:right}

/* SIDEBAR */

#sidebarSubnav h3	{background: #4c4c4c; /* Old browsers */
background: -moz-linear-gradient(top,  #4c4c4c 0%, #131313 100%); /* FF3.6+ */
background: -webkit-gradient(linear, left top, left bottom, color-stop(0%,#4c4c4c), color-stop(100%,#131313)); /* Chrome,Safari4+ */
background: -webkit-linear-gradient(top,  #4c4c4c 0%,#131313 100%); /* Chrome10+,Safari5.1+ */
background: -o-linear-gradient(top,  #4c4c4c 0%,#131313 100%); /* Opera 11.10+ */
background: -ms-linear-gradient(top,  #4c4c4c 0%,#131313 100%); /* IE10+ */
background: linear-gradient(to bottom,  #4c4c4c 0%,#131313 100%); /* W3C */
fil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#4c4c4c', endColorstr='#131313',GradientType=0 ); /* IE6-9 */ color:#FFFFFF; font-size:1.3em !important;; text-transform:uppercase; margin-bottom:10px; padding:10px 10px}

/* SIGNUP FORM */

.mc_merge_var	{padding: 2px 0px 5px 0px}
#mc_signup	label	{width:270px; float:left}
#mc_signup_form .mc_input	{width:260px}
#mc-indicates-required	{float:left; width:50%}

/* BLOG */

.post-top h1 a, .post-top h2 a, .post-top h3 a	{color:#F00}

/* CHECKOUT */

.woocommerce #payment, .woocommerce-page #payment	{background: none repeat scroll 0 0 #333333 !important}
form .form-row input.input-text, form .form-row textarea, .widget_login input#user_login, .widget_login input#user_pass, .widget_product_search input#s	{color:#333} ul.products.list li.product .gridlist-buttonwrap {display:none} .woocommerce div.product .woocommerce-tabs ul.tabs li.active a, .woocommerce-page div.product .woocommerce-tabs ul.tabs li.active a, .woocommerce #content div.product .woocommerce-tabs ul.tabs li.active a, .woocommerce-page #content div.product .woocommerce-tabs ul.tabs li.active a {color:#000}